ferryireland.com is a comparison and information site for ferry connections to Ireland. It covers the direct crossings from France (Cherbourg, Roscoff, Dunkirk) and from Bilbao in Spain, plus the shorter routes via Great Britain (Holyhead, Fishguard, Pembroke) to Dublin, Rosslare and Cork. The routes are operated by several ferry companies, among them Irish Ferries, Stena Line, Brittany Ferries and DFDS.
